Operation principle:When needing to cut food, manually food is put on placement plate, starts motor clockwise
Rotate, rotate clockwise small belt pulley and rotating disk, rotating disk is rotated makes piston and knife constantly move up and down, to placing on plate
Food is cut, and small belt pulley drives big belt pulley to rotate, and makes cam rotation, the first elevating lever is constantly moved up and down, and makes
Rack drives little gear is constantly clockwise and reverses, and makes screw mandrel constantly clockwise and reverses, and nut is constantly moved left and right, and makes placement plate
Constantly move left and right, cut food more uniform, after cutting is finished, manually close motor.
